State Recovery Resources 

Emergencies, disasters, hazards, and threats are a part of our work at the California Governor’s Office of Emergency Services (Cal OES). Preparing for, responding to, and helping Californians recover from them are a part of our DNA. Cal OES is proud to work with local, state, tribal and federal partners to help Californians get on the road to recovery after an emergency.
